Srinagar, May 1: Militants this afternoon attacked a Central Reserve Police Force (CRPF) battalion headquarter in the city while elsewhere in Jammu and Kashmir, a Pakistani infiltrator was among three people killed and four other intruders were arrested overnight.

A CRPF spokesman told UNI that militants hurled a hand grenade towards CRPF headquarter, set up in Shiraz cinema at Khanyar in the down town city at about 1540 hours.

The blast was followed by heavy firing, he said.

Eyewitnesses told UNI that the blast was followed by heavy firing for about five minutes in the area. Shopkeepers in the area left for safety reasons, leaving their shops open. Traffic on the road leading to the holy Hazratbal shrine was also suspended for about an hour.

A report from Baramulla said one labourer was killed and three others injured when an Improvised Explosive Device (IED) exploded in north Kashmir today, official sources said.

They said an IED exploded at Tutigund Handwara in the frontier district of Kupwara resulting in on the spot death of a labourer, Showkat Ahmad Dar, and injuring to three others. The injured were hospitalised.

The sources said the IED was planted by militants to target security forces.

An official spokesman said security forces guarding border noticed a group of militants sneaking into this side from Pakistan Occupied Kashmir (POK) near Hak Pathri Nallah. When challenged and asked to surrender, the infiltrators opened fire. The fire was returned and in the exchange of fire one infiltrator was killed. One AK rifle, two magazines, 79 rounds of ammunition, two hand grenades and one identity card issued by Pakistani authorities have been recovered from the slain militant.

However, four Pakistan infiltrators were arrested immediately after they sneaked into this side at Machil sector. One pistol with magazine and six rounds, one mobile phone and in Pakistan currency worth Rs 630 was recovered from their possession.

He said security forces gunned down a militant, Zafar Abbas Sheikh, in an encounter at Hapatnar forest in south Kashmir last night. Some arms and ammunition were recovered from him.

Militants today hurled a hand grenade towards security forces at main chowk Bandipora in north Kashmir this afternoon. However, it missed the intended target and exploded on the roadside causing injuries to two people. The injured were hospitalised, he said.
